The Lakeside Cottage is a large chalet-style cottage, with over 200 feet of sandy frontage on Doe Lake and is the perfect getaway for families or even multiple families. Doe Lake is crystal clear and clean. The hard-packed sandy bottom is an excellent surface for kids to play and swim. Many guests will settle into one of the Muskoka chairs on the dock while watching the children swim and play in the water! This cottage has a rustic feel, but has all of the conveniences of home including a dishwasher, laundry facilities etc. There are three large bedrooms, two smaller bedrooms and three full bathrooms. There's also a huge great room, dining room, laundry room and a beautiful fully stocked kitchen. The large deck wraps around the front and side of the cottage; a perfect place to dine, read, or just listen to the call of the loons. The cottage is equipped with many games and fun things to do in any season. In the recreation room, you can play pool, Foosball, shuffleboard or a board game. We also provide free WIFI. Doe Lake is known for it's fishing, but you may also decide to explore this large lake, with all of its inlets by canoe or kayak. Doe Lake is also connected to the famous Magnetawan River, which flows all the way to Georgian Bay; there's no shortage of water to explore. Algonquin Provincial Park can be accessed from Hwy 60, or from two access points on the west side of the park. Each of these access points can be reached in about and hour. Arrowhead Provincial Park is about 15-20 minutes from the cottage.
Downtown Huntsville is just 25 minutes from the cottage. The beautiful downtown in famous for its interesting shops and restaurants. It's a nice place to spend some time sightseeing and at the same time stock up with supplies and souvenirs. Burke's Falls, another beautiful and historic town is even closer. Novar's Foodland is only 10-15 minutes from the cottage. At the Foodland you will find a beer store, liquor store and a decent selection of groceries. There's also a general store only a couple kilometers from the cottage. Route D123 and 706a Snowmobile Trails pass directly behind the cottage and can be accessed from the Ferguson Road. These trails connect with trails that cover most of the province. Hidden Valley is the local ski hill and is only about 35-45 minutes from the cottage.
